Objective of the position
The product manager for Networks executes product line strategy in the cables vertical with a view to improve the revenue, profitability and increase customer base for our company's cables product. The position is also responsible for credible pricing strategy to meet the long-term needs of the Company. The product scope includes Industrial End to End connectivity Products – Industrial Communication cables, Industrial Ethernet Switches (Managed and Unmanaged), Industrial data connectors, Industrial cellular Routers, Protocol Gateways, and other industrial networking and end to end connectivity products.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age product portfolio roadmap and lifecycle from strategic planning to end of life.
- Launch NEW products via Stage Gate Process and product life cycle management in collaboration with local, regional, global stakeholders with the guidance of Global Product Cluster Manager.
- Manage product, price, place, and promotion.
- Study the market, prepare business cases for each NEW product and support development team to develop plans for localization of products.
- Product Marketing activities in close co‑ordination with Sales and Marketing.
- Conduct regular needs analysis of customers and segments to achieve best operational efficiency and service levels to the customers.
- Directly manage pricing based on market inputs and keep list price updated based on LME and market considerations.
- Conduct technical seminars and business updates with customers in coordination with sales teams to promote company's products.
- Track the performance of the product clusters across regions and customers and recommend corrective strategies for higher sales revenue and profitability.
- Ability to manage multiple up to 3 to 5 new projects.
- Conduct market research individually and along with sales/external agencies.
- Have an end‑to‑end view from source to final customer on profitability and revenue of products.
